OpenAI indicated that after January 15, 2026, ChatGPT will no longer be available on WhatsApp. This is because WhatsApp’s terms of service have changed. This move will affect well over 50 million users who have been using ChatGPT directly in WhatsApp. OpenAI wanted to keep the service on WhatsApp, but now the firm is focusing on making the shift as smooth as possible for everyone who is affected.
ChatGPT WhatsApp integration ending: What you need to know.
Meta, the company that makes WhatsApp, recently changed the rules for its Business API. This means that general-purpose AI apps like ChatGPT can’t be used by WhatsApp Business users anymore. Third-party AI providers cannot use WhatsApp’s business infrastructure to offer AI services at this time. ChatGPT will be unavailable on WhatsApp after January 15, 2026, but will remain available on other platforms.
Before the program closes, users are asked to connect their WhatsApp phone number to their GPT account. Linking helps preserve chat history, which won’t be automatically sent after January 15 since WhatsApp doesn’t allow chat exports. Users can open the 1-800- GPT contact profile on WhatsApp and click the link to connect. ChatGPT on iOS, Android, the web, and macOS can all access old WhatsApp chats this way.
